Savory Balsamic Pot Roast

A comforting Balsamic Pot Roast that transforms your dinner table into the coziest spot in your home, perfect for family meals.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 Chuck Roast
  • 3 Carrots, thick slices
  • 1/2 cup Balsamic Vinegar
  • 1 cup Beef Broth (optional)
  • 1 Onion, diced (optional)
  • 3 cloves Garlic, minced (optional)
  • 1 tablespoon Salt
  • 1 teaspoon Pepper

Instructions

  1. Prep the Ingredients: Begin by chopping your vegetables—thick slices of carrots and rough dice on onions, if using. Set them aside.
  2. Brown the Chuck Roast: Heat a large pot over medium-high heat with a splash of oil. Season the roast with salt and pepper, and sear it for 4-5 minutes per side.
  3. Sauté Aromatics: Remove the roast and toss in the onions, sautéing until soft, about 3 minutes.
  4. Add the Rest of the Ingredients: Return the roast to the pot, sprinkle in garlic and carrots, then pour in balsamic vinegar and optional broth.
  5. Simmer Low and Slow: Cover and simmer on low for 2-3 hours or bake at 325°F (160°C).
  6. Check for Doneness: Ensure the roast reaches 200°F (93°C) and can be easily shredded.
  7. Final Touches: Let the roast rest for 15 minutes before slicing, and thicken the sauce if desired.
